Personal data Dirk Udo 


Household of Dirk Udo

(1) He is married (burgerlijke stand) to Marretje Bakker.

They got married on March 5, 1913 at Amsterdam, Noord-Holland, Nederland, he was 23 years old.

Datum: Aktenummer Reg.5A fol. 24 Registratiedatum 05-03-1913 Akteplaats Amsterdam

(2) He is married (burgerlijke stand) to Maria Louise,Elisabeth Ninaber.

They got married on October 17, 1918 at Weesp, Noord-Holland, Nederland, he was 28 years old.


Child(ren):

  1. (Not public)
  2. Hendrik Udo  1923-1985
